Funding for arts increased in 2002, says Spanish Government
IFACCA/Artshub,
28 April 2003, Spain
Funding for the theatrical arts and for music increased in 2002, the Spanish Ministry for Education, Culture and Sport has announced.
The National Institute of Stage Arts and Music (INAEM) contributed 5,627,460 Euros to Spanish theatre programmes in 2002. The figure represented an increase of 813,760 Euros from 2001.
INAEM also instituted a new fund for living Spanish dramatists and playwrights in 2002. The fund aims to conserve and develop Spanish theatre at both a national and international level and to facilitate cultural communication between autonomous communities.
